How do I close down apps that show along the bottom of the screen when I double click the home button?

When I double click the home button I can see all the apps which are open along the bottom. I used to be able to make them jiggle and then click on the corner cross of all the ones I wanted to close. I understood that this was recommended to save battery power. I have an iPhone 5 running on IOS7. I've tried to close all the unnecessary apps just now and find that I can't. If I can get them to jiggle there's no cross to close them down. Can anyone give me a solution please?

iPhone 5, iOS 7.0.4
